Bothriechis schlegelii
A venomous pit viper species found in Central and South America. Small (no more than 1 meter) and arboreal, these snakes are characterized by their wide array of color variations, as well as the superciliary scales (over the eyes). from the rainforest of the newtropics, There are so many variations on the color of the beauty, this is pale brown,
